Hourly Rate Trajectory for Pharmacy Technicians in Napa (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 5.44% projection.
| Year | Hourly Rate |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$21.85/hr | Actual |
| 2020 | $21.30/hr | Actual |
| 2021 | $30.15/hr | Actual |
| 2022 | $26.63/hr | Actual |
| 2023 | $37.76/hr | Actual |
| 2024 | $39.09/hr | Actual |
| 2025 | $37.19/hr |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$39.21/hr | Estimated |
| 2027 | $41.35/hr | Projected |
Based on 7 years of BLS OEWS metropolitan area data, the median hourly rate for pharmacy technicians in Napa grew 70.2% from $21.85/hr (2019) to $37.19/hr (2025). At a 5.44% projected growth rate, hourly pay is expected to reach $41.35/hr by 2027. In addition to this structured role, the per diem pharmacy technician pay in Napa varies widely, with common billing rates ranging from $20 to $32 per hour. Those engaged in hospital settings, particularly in sterile compounding, might find themselves earning between $25 and $40 per hour, whereas travel pharmacy tech contracts can bring in between $1,200 and $1,800 per week in markets facing shortages. Hourly rates differ based on the type of employer; retail chains such as CVS or Walgreens may provide more consistent schedules but often come with lower hourly figures compared to hospital inpatient pharmacies or specialty operations. Some technicians prioritize higher pay at the expense of benefits, while others may accept slightly lower wages to gain access to health insurance.
